    American writer and traveler settled in a village in Armenia

    American writer and traveler Gregory Diehl, born in San Diego (California, USA), traveled around the world, volunteered in Africa, lived in Europe, traveled across Asia. He has already lived in more than 50 countries when he first visited Armenia in 2015. Gregory liked Armenia so much that he applied for Armenia's citizenship and he bought a house in a small Armenian village in 2018.

    "I was born in America, my father and both of my grandfathers are Germans, but Armenia is dearer to me. I do not consider myself an American, so I wanted to get Armenian citizenship," the writer says. Diehl does not like to talk about his plans, but he has already begun construction of a small guest house not far from his home - there will be where to shelter for a while friends from the United States, and other countries of the world who decided to visit him.

    By the way, have you noticed that there is always clear and sunny weather in Armenia?

    Here is the average annual weather data: in Yerevan, on average, there are 316 sunny days per year, 45 light cloudy days and only 4 grey days. Imagine there are only 4 grey days in a year!

    Traveler from Norway wrote a book about Armenia and decided to become an Armenian

    The Norwegian man Sven Erik Rise several years ago traveled to Armenia and fell in love with Armenia so much that he wrote book about Armenia called "Why I love Armenia" and decided to become an Armenian by choice and even pick for himself Armenian name Tigran.

    “I’ve traveled to 100 countries but I’ve never seen anything like that. I didn’t do anything, I just walked around and tried to speak a little in Armenian language and everyone was so welcoming, heart-warming, hospitable, and friendly, it was amazing ”, Sven told, “I can find friendly people everywhere but I haven’t seen a nation where everybody is so friendly. People who survived genocide and today are living between two countries like Azerbaijan and Turkey, still are so happy”.

    In Armenia, people are genuine, welcoming, and the best thing is, it’s not about money, they give without expecting anything in return. That’s one of the unique things which, according to Sven, lacks in other countries. He also loves Armenian letters of the alphabet and language, quality vineyards, festivals.

    Sven was supposed to stay in Armenia for two weeks, but he couldn’t help it and stayed two months in Armenia. After he went back to Norway, he wrote a book about Armenia called “Why I Love Armenia”. He started to learn Armenian language and next time in Armenia he surprised Armenians with his knowledge of Armenian language.

    Now there is one big wish Sven Erik hopes for – to get an Armenian passport one day. Some steps are being taken already, although he admits it’s not easy at all and he will need more time and more effort. Sven considers himself an Armenian by Choice, proving one doesn’t need to have Armenian blood to be Armenian. He cannot wait to say “finally I’m Armenian”.

    Since 2015, not a single year has been passing without him visiting Armenia. Every year he manages tours from Norway to Armenia for at least 3 times a year and every time it’s as exciting as the first. Hopefully, as soon as COVID is over, Sven plans to participate in the Yerevan Marathon next fall. He’s even training now by running 20 km a week to manage 40 km in Yerevan.

    As he is missing Armenia in Norway, he created in his garden his own “Little Armenia” with Armenian flag at the top at the backyard of his house near the sea. He managed to recreate Ararat, a small khachqar, small Artsakh with its’ flag, grew some berries he took from Armenia and mini winery.

    At 1.00 in the video on the right side, you can see the complex of buildings of the US Embassy in Armenia. By the way the Embassy of the United States of America to Armenia for a long time was the largest US Embassy in the world, now it's the largest American embassy in Europe and second in the world, the total area of Embassy is 90,469 sq.m.


    And by the way, at the very beginning of the video on the right you can see, there is a Russian church (it was built on the money of an Armenian benefactor).
